The history of this place spans and is closely linked with the production of ...The Queretaro area, 200 k m northwest of Mexico City, has been producing fine, unusually transparent opal with vivid red and green play of color for over 100 years. These opals occur largely in gas cavities in pink to brick-red, thinly bedded rhyolitic lava flows and are mined in open-pit quarries. After examining thousands of opals from this ... Queensland Opal Mining Fields. The home of Australian Boulder Opal. Queensland produces boulder opal, an unique type of opal which is found attached to a host rock, ironstone. Boulder opal is unique to Queensland, and occurs in deposits in weathered sedimentary Cretaceous rocks in the west of the state. Much opal mining in Queensland is carried ...

Oregon's Morrow County is the site of a large opal mining operation in an area called Opal Butte. Although these deposits were identified in the 1800s, they were not mined until 1988 when West Coast Gemstones, Inc. began work there. They have located and sold exquisite gems as large as 315 carats. The Opal Butte opals are found in rhyolite ...

However, due to an unlikely combination of …Opal prospecting and mining began in earnest around 1907. Rainbow Ridge Opal Mine has been in production for over one hundred years. It has been owned and operated by the Hodson family since 1949. The Roebling opal, one of the more famous opals from Virgin Valley, was mined at Rainbow Ridge in about 1918, and is in the collection of the ... Reflecting the full spectrum of ..., UNITED STATES OF AMERICA. 1893 appears to be the date of discovery of opals at Opal Butte in Oregon, and perhaps the beginning of small opal occurrences in the USA. In 1987 - 88 commercial mining in Opal Butte produced 400 kilograms of precious opal. In 1900 opal was discovered at Panther Creek in Lemhi County Idaho., Oregon's Morrow County is the site of a large opal mining operation in an area called Opal Butte.
